The choice depends heavily on the specific application and its thermal requirements. Air-cooled units are often simpler and more cost-effective for smaller applications, while liquid-cooled units offer superior performance and efficiency for larger systems demanding precise temperature regulation. Hybrid solutions provide a balance between cost and performance, offering flexibility for various needs.
Choosing the right OEM cooling distribution unit factory requires careful consideration of several crucial factors. Not all manufacturers are created equal, and selecting a reputable partner is essential for ensuring quality, reliability, and timely delivery.
The unit's cooling capacity must meet the specific thermal demands of your application. Consider factors such as the size of the system, the ambient temperature, and the required temperature range. Pay close attention to the manufacturer's specifications and ensure they align with your needs. Insufficient cooling capacity can lead to system failure or reduced performance.
Reliability is paramount. A malfunctioning unit can disrupt operations and lead to significant losses. Look for manufacturers with a proven track record of producing high-quality, durable products. Consider certifications and industry standards to ensure compliance with quality and safety regulations.
Many applications require customized solutions. Choose a factory capable of adapting their units to meet your specific requirements. This might involve modifications to size, configuration, materials, or other aspects. Flexibility is crucial for adapting to evolving needs and optimizing performance.
While cost is a consideration, it shouldn't be the sole determining factor. Consider the total cost of ownership, including factors like maintenance, repairs, and potential downtime. A slightly more expensive, highly reliable unit can ultimately be more cost-effective than a cheaper, less reliable alternative. Focus on value, not just price.
